Do I need a state license to run a siding installation business in Florida?+

Certified (statewide) or Registered (county) contractor license required for most trades. The relevant authority is the Florida Department of Business and Professional Regulation (DBPR). Full Loop CRM doesn't replace state licensing requirements — it runs the business once you're licensed.

Are there sales tax rules I should know about for siding installation services in Florida?+

Sales tax on materials; labor generally exempt unless bundled with taxable goods.
